Rasid Mahalbasic has signed with Asseco Prokom Gdynia (Poland-TBL). Mahalbasic (2.08m) played in Slovenia last season for Zlatogor Lasko, where he averaged 4.0 points and 1.5 blocks per game in the Slovenian League, and 4.7 points and 6.7 rebounds per contest in the Adriatic League.

Rob Jones (198 cm, St.Mary’s’12) will play his first professional season in Poland, with Zielona Gora. Last season Rob Jones averaged 15 ppg and 10.8 rpg in the WCC with his team St.Mary’s.

Maurice Bolden agrees to terms with Kolobrzeg Kotwica (Poland TBL) for the 2012-13 campaign. Bolden (2.08m, college: Southern Mississippi), recently graduated from Southern Miss., where he averaged 9.7 points, 5.1 rebounds, 0.9 assists and 1.0 block per contest. Kotwica will be Bolden’s first professional team.
